Hope Beyond Addiction
By Teen Challenge Canada
Select which Fundraising opportunity you'd like to partake in. DIY is Do It For Yourself -- YOU choose how you want to fundraise, and YOU organize it yourself.
Or join us for one of our TCC Hosted events, by clicking "Events".

